Famous somebody is acting wrong etc. "Don't embarrass who loves you." Would you say that? Or what would you say?

'Don't embarrass the people who love you.' If it is a famous person, use the plural, because many people love them. If it's a close friend: 'don't embarrass the person who loves you,' OR 'don't embarrass the one who loves you.'
